WEEDBEBACKAGAINENORMOUSLY
Nowt worse out in the garden to keep those weeds in track
Then a warm bath and pain killers to ease your flamin’ back
Only half the garden done, the darn weeds, have won again
Why I bother, they will back as soon as there is a bit of rain
Next garden I have, there will be no grass or flower borders
This was not a recommendation but, by my doctor’s orders
Who said I was suffering from that notorious weed disorder
That inflicts so many gardeners who all have flower borders
“Called Weedbebackagainenormously” . . . : /
Indiana Shaw . . . ; )
